As a member of the SML Basis Library committee, my answer is quite simple.
The SML Basis Library is a specification, and does not specify that
mathematical functions should be implemented in ML.  For the most part, the
specification puts as few constraints as possible on implementations.  I'm
pretty certain that MLWorks implemented these functions in C.
